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Hyperlink in Text umwandeln ?

Hyperlink in Text umwandeln ?
01.05.2007 14:38:00
Selma
Hallo Excel-Freunde,
an vielen Zelleninhalte habe ich die Hyperlinks hängen.
Wie kann ich jetzigen Zelleninhalt nur für die markierten Zellenbereich durch Hyperlink-Inhalt ersetzen?
Z.B.
C22 = Formelsammlung 1
Hyperlink: www.herber.de
Hinterher soll in C22 als Text dies stehen: www.herber.de
Wie mache ich das?
Vielen Dank im Voraus...
Liebe Grüße
Selma

Anzeige

5
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Datum
Anwender
Anzeige
AW: Hyperlink in Text umwandeln ?
01.05.2007 14:51:38
Werni
Hallo Selma
Mit diesem Zeiler.

Sub TEST()
[C2:C100].Hyperlinks().Delete
End Sub


Gruss Werner

AW: Hyperlink in Text umwandeln ?
01.05.2007 14:54:00
Werni
oder
Selection.Hyperlinks().Delete
Gruss Werner

AW: Hyperlink in Text umwandeln ?
01.05.2007 20:00:47
Selma
Hallo Werner,
die Hyperlinks sollten nicht gelöscht werden, sondern in Texte umgewandelt werden.
Der Code von Case hat geholfen. Trotzdem danke für Dein Antwort.
LG
Selma

Anzeige
AW: Hyperlink in Text umwandeln ?
01.05.2007 19:30:00
Case
Hallo,
probier es mal so:

Option Explicit
Public Sub Link()
Dim rngZelle As Range
For Each rngZelle In Selection
rngZelle.Value = rngZelle.Hyperlinks(1).Address
rngZelle.Hyperlinks(1).Delete
Next rngZelle
End Sub


Zellen mit Hyperlinks markieren und Makro laufen lassen.
Servus
Case

Anzeige
AW: Hyperlink in Text umwandeln ?
01.05.2007 19:58:00
Selma
Vielen Dank Case....
LG
Selma
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ige

Infobox / Tutorial

Hyperlink in Text umwandeln in Excel


Schritt-für-Schritt-Anleitung

Um einen Hyperlink in Text umzuwandeln, kannst du ein einfaches VBA-Makro verwenden. Hier ist eine Schritt-für-Schritt-Anleitung, wie du vorgehen kannst:

  1. Öffne Excel und drücke ALT + F11, um den VBA-Editor zu öffnen.

  2. Klicke auf Einfügen und wähle Modul, um ein neues Modul zu erstellen.

  3. Kopiere den folgenden Code in das Modul:

    Option Explicit
    Public Sub Link()
       Dim rngZelle As Range
       For Each rngZelle In Selection
           rngZelle.Value = rngZelle.Hyperlinks(1).Address
           rngZelle.Hyperlinks(1).Delete
       Next rngZelle
    End Sub
  4. Schließe den VBA-Editor.

  5. Markiere die Zellen mit den Hyperlinks, die du in Text umwandeln möchtest.

  6. Gehe zurück zu Excel und drücke ALT + F8, wähle das Makro Link aus und klicke auf Ausführen.

Nach der Ausführung des Makros werden die Hyperlinks in den markierten Zellen durch den entsprechenden Text ersetzt.


Häufige Fehler und Lösungen

  • Fehler: Das Makro funktioniert nicht, weil keine Hyperlinks in den Zellen vorhanden sind.

    • Lösung: Stelle sicher, dass die Zellen tatsächlich Hyperlinks enthalten, bevor du das Makro ausführst.
  • Fehler: Der Hyperlink bleibt nach der Ausführung des Makros bestehen.

    • Lösung: Überprüfe, ob der Code korrekt eingefügt wurde und keine Syntaxfehler vorliegen.

Alternative Methoden

Wenn du kein VBA verwenden möchtest, kannst du auch die „Kopieren und Einfügen“-Methode nutzen:

  1. Klicke mit der rechten Maustaste auf die Zelle mit dem Hyperlink.
  2. Wähle Kopieren.
  3. Klicke mit der rechten Maustaste auf die Zelle, in die du den Text einfügen möchtest, und wähle Inhalte einfügen.
  4. Wähle Werte aus, um nur den Text ohne den Hyperlink einzufügen.

Praktische Beispiele

  • Beispiel 1: Du hast eine Liste von Hyperlinks in den Zellen A1 bis A10. Um diese in Text umzuwandeln, markiere diese Zellen und führe das oben genannte Makro aus.

  • Beispiel 2: Wenn du eine URL in A1 hast und möchtest, dass sie als klickbarer Link in B1 erscheint, kannst du die Formel verwenden:

    =HYPERLINK(A1, "Klicke hier")

Tipps für Profis

  • Nutze Strg + H für die Suchen und Ersetzen-Funktion, um mehrere Hyperlinks in einem Schritt in Text umzuwandeln.
  • Speichere deine Excel-Datei regelmäßig, insbesondere bevor du Makros ausführst, um Datenverlust zu vermeiden.
  • Wenn du regelmäßig Hyperlinks in Text umwandeln musst, erwäge, das Makro in die Symbolleiste für den Schnellzugriff hinzuzufügen.

FAQ: Häufige Fragen

1. Wie kann ich mehrere Hyperlinks gleichzeitig in Text umwandeln?
Du kannst die gewünschten Zellen markieren und das oben genannte Makro ausführen. Alle Hyperlinks in diesen Zellen werden in Text umgewandelt.

2. Was passiert mit den Hyperlinks, nachdem ich sie in Text umgewandelt habe?
Die Hyperlinks werden gelöscht und durch den reinen Text (die URL) ersetzt. Du kannst die ursprünglichen Hyperlinks nicht wiederherstellen, es sei denn, du hast vorher eine Sicherungskopie der Daten gemacht.

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Anzeige